Get started1 Carbery Avenue is a detached house in Ealing, London, London (W3 9AD). It has a recorded floor area of 177 m² (around 1905 sq ft), construction records dating it to 1930-1949 and council tax band G. The latest certificate (September 2019) shows an E (score 53), well below the UK norm with real room to improve. When first surveyed in July 2018 the rating was F, the property has climbed 1 band since. Between certificates, wall efficiency went from Very Poor to Poor and lighting went from Average to Very Good; while window efficiency dropped from Good to Average. The recommended improvements would lift it to C (score 75), a 2-band jump.
6 planning records sit against the property, 5 approved, 1 refused. Past consents include an extension, subdivision and partial demolition, meaningful when judging how the property has evolved. Today's modelled estimate of £1,577,000 is 35.9% above the 2018 sale price. On a £-per-square-foot basis, the last sale (£609/sq ft) was about 40.2% above the typical sold price in the postcode. Most recent transfer: October 2018 at £1,160,000.
